I.What is the boom cylinder of XE60G 803095728?

The XE60G 803095728 boom cylinder is a core hydraulic component of the XCMG XE60G 6-ton mini cylinder excavator. It mainly provides power support for the lifting and lowering of the excavator’s boom. Relying on a double-acting hydraulic transmission and pressure-stabilizing buffer structure, it can effectively solve high-frequency hydraulic faults such as cylinder oil leakage and pressure relief, weak boom lifting, vibration, static settling, and cylinder scoring and deformation, ensuring the stable operation of the entire machine’s hydraulic system.
